Introduction
Brie’s death brought me to Greenville. I was here solely on a mission to find the man who murdered my sister and repay him. An invitation to Greenville’s most revered academy set me on the path to finding answers for the questions I had. But there’s a surprise. Greenville Academy is no ordinary school. It’s a breeding ground for different supernatural creatures. The brooding werewolves and alphas, the noble and highly revered lycan princes, dragon riders and their fiery dragons , ill-tempered vampires and also the seductive yet dangerous sirens. Things take a quick turn when I find out I’m no different from these monsters. In the quest of finding out which of these creatures killed my sister, I uncover even more bigger secrets. Forbidden attraction ignites and I have to choose between uncovering the truth about myself and my family, and succumbing to the darkness that draws me in. In the midst of all these crisis, I’m stuck between choosing the lycan prince who has made my life miserable from day one, the alpha who keeps saving me, the noble vampire who wants me and no one else, the dragon rider whose dragon almost scorched me on my first week here or the human boy who has more dirt than these creatures who he despises. Why choose when I can have them all? Or none. What will become of me when I find out about the curse? Book One of Curse of the Ancients Trilogy.
